a man turning out to be crazy and abusive
in thrillers will never surprise me.

the book is pretty good overall, though. both perspectives—client marissa and ‘consultant’ avery—are engaging. so refreshing that avery is a woman happily single with a good career.

marissa distrusts other women the whole book, while it was her own damn husband.
and at the end the women support each other. I like the subversion of the catty women stereotype here.
